环境:


docker版本:20.10.12
docker-compose版本:v2.3.2
机器要求 :至少2G
ip:1921.68.100.250
 

2.安装docker-compose

curl -L https://get.daocloud.io/docker/compose/releases/download/1.25.0/docker-compose-`uname -s`-`uname -m` > /usr/local/bin/docker-compose
#给docker-compose添加执行权限
sudo chmod +x /usr/local/bin/docker-compose
#查看docker-compose是否安装成功
$ docker-compose -version
docker-compose version 1.25.0, build 0a186604

 3.下载Harbor的压缩包

https://github.com/goharbor/harbor/releases
#上传压缩包到linux,并解压
tar -xzf harbor-offline-installer-v2.1.0_2.tgz
mkdir /opt/harbor
mv harbor/* /opt/harbor
cd /opt/harbor
4.修改harbor配置

#没有的话复制harbor.yml.tmpl
cp -a harbor.yml.tmpl harbor.yml
vim harbor.yml
修改hostname和port
hostname: 192.168.100.250
#注释掉https这段
# https related config
#https:
  # https port for harbor, default is 443
 # port: 443
  # The path of cert and key files for nginx
 # certificate: /your/certificate/path
  #private_key: /your/private/key/path

5.安装harbor

./install.sh	

如下图就是成功

6.启动、停止、重启

docker-compose up -d 启动
docker-compose stop 停止
docker-compose restart 重新启动

 7.访问harbor

 http://192.168.100.250
默认账户密码:admin/Harbor12345

Logo

K8S/Kubernetes社区为您提供最前沿的新闻资讯和知识内容

更多推荐